How Much Can You Earn Packing Pencils from Home?
Pencil packing from home is often seen as a simple way to make extra money, but how much can you really expect to earn? The amount depends on various factors such as the company you work for, the number of pencils you can pack in an hour, and how much they pay per unit or hour. Some companies offer a set rate per box of pencils packed, while others may pay hourly wages. While the work itself can be straightforward, it's important to understand what influences your earnings potential before committing to this type of job.
On average, workers can expect to earn anywhere between $0.50 and $2 per box of pencils they pack. However, the earnings can vary based on your speed, the complexity of the task, and how much work is available. Below is a breakdown of typical earning expectations and factors that impact your income.
Factors Influencing Your Earnings
- Pay Rate Per Unit: Some companies pay a fixed rate for each box of pencils packed. This can range from $0.50 to $2 per box depending on the company's policies.
- Speed of Packing: The faster you pack, the more boxes you can complete in an hour, which directly increases your earnings.
- Hours Worked: Part-time or full-time work can make a big difference in your overall monthly earnings. Working full-time hours may result in significantly higher pay.
Estimated Earnings
Work Hours per Week | Estimated Earnings per Week |
---|---|
10 Hours | $50 - $150 |
20 Hours | $100 - $300 |
40 Hours | $200 - $600 |
Important: Always verify the legitimacy of any company offering pencil packing jobs. Some companies may scam workers by promising high pay rates but offering little work or requiring upfront payments for materials.
